We had a lovely family holiday at Leopard Walk Lodge as an extended family vacation. We stayed in the secrets of the forest bungalows which were very comfortable and spacious and surrounded by beautiful indigenous bush. It was wonderful to wake up surrounded by nature and we loved our nightly visits from a nosy nag apie. The wonderful chef, Zanele, took great care to consult about meals and to accommodate our young children’s palates. Watching her passion for her work was really a joyous part of each meal. Mlu went out of his way to organise child-friendly activities and were so appreciated his extensive knowledge of bush medicine and his shared anecdotes of his grandmother’s knowledge passed down. We did day trips to St Lucia wetlands, Hluhluwe game reserve and the nearby crocodile park. The lodge is very conveniently situated for all. Thank you to the staff for making this a very memorable stay in a truly beautiful spot.

Property Description

  • Opened: 2005
  • Renovated: 2008
  • Number of Rooms: 4
When you stay at Leopard Walk Lodge in Hluhluwe, you'll be 4.9 mi (7.9 km) from iSimangaliso Wetland Park. This lodge is 8.5 mi (13.7 km) from Bonamanzi Private Game Reserve.

Enjoy recreational amenities such as an outdoor pool and a hot tub. Additional amenities at this lodge include complimentary wireless internet access and tour/ticket assistance.

You can enjoy a meal at Moonrise Deck serving the guests of Leopard Walk Lodge, or stop in at the snack bar/deli. Quench your thirst with your favorite drink at the bar/lounge. A complimentary full breakfast is served daily.

Featured amenities include dry cleaning/laundry services and laundry facilities. Free self parking is available onsite.

Make yourself at home in one of the 6 air-conditioned guestrooms. Rooms have private patios. Bathrooms have showers and hair dryers. Conveniences include desks and coffee/tea makers, and you can also request irons/ironing boards.
